One person injured after plane crash near Brussels

Ontario Provincial Police (OPP) in Huron County are investigating after a plane crashed landed at a farm field near Brussels.

Officers received a report about the downed aircraft around 11 a.m. on Saturday.

The pilot was trying to land on a grass airstrip, but was unable to stop before the roadway and crossed over Newry Road.

There were four people on board, with one suffering a minor injury.

Newry Road has since re-opened.
